MLB POWER RANKINGS

MLB Power Rankings

Another week in the books and the MLB landscape is moving rapidly. The front runners are cementing their positions while some unexpected teams are making a serious run at the playoff picture. The established giant that check here is the Boston Red Sox remains at the peak, though their control is being put into question by a resurgent Atlanta Brave

read more